基于软开关管LED开关电源设计

LED switching power supply design based on soft-switching tube

【摘要】 针对目前大部分LED电源损耗大、可靠性差和使用寿命短的缺点,设计一款采用单片机为软开关主控芯片的LED开关电源,通过谐振电路使主开关管处于软开关工作状态,可降低开关管的损耗,提升开关电源的整体效率,通过仿真及测试结果表明,该LED开关电源损耗小,效率高(转换效率达91%以上),可靠性好,具有良好的实用价值。

【Abstract】 At present most LED power supplies have the disadvantages of large power loss,poor reliability and short service life,to improve these we design a LED switching power supply, the main control chip of its soft-switching is a microcontroller,through a resonant circuit let the main switch working at the soft-switching condition,which can reduce the loss of switch tube, and increase the overall efficiency of the switching power supply. Through simulation and test results we can make the conclusion that this LED switching power supply has lower energy loss, high efficiency(conversion efficiency is more than91%),good reliability, and good practical value.
